About this ebook

With simple text and pictures this book tells the story of a little tree who gets sick and dies. At each stage of the story we get to look at the emotions the forest family goes through on their journey of grief.

For to adults and older children to reflect on alone, Little Tree can also be used as a starting point with younger children to discuss feelings they may have after a loss.

This is a beautifully illustrated, sweet little book. Readers who have lost a loved one will identify with the emotions in the simple yet sensitive story. With its engaging illustrations, this book could be shared with a grieving child as a source of reassurance.
